perl-Class-Autouse

Run-time load a class the first time you call a method in it

*Class::Autouse* is a runtime class loader that allows you to specify classes that will only load when a method of that class is called. For large classes or class trees that might not be used during the running of a program, such as Date::Manip, this can save you large amounts of memory, and decrease the script load time a great deal. *Class::Autouse* also provides a number of "unsafe" features for runtime generation of classes and implementation of syntactic sugar. These features make use of (evil) UNIVERSAL::AUTOLOAD hooking, and are implemented in this class because these hooks can only be done by a one module, and Class::Autouse serves as a useful place to centralise this kind of evil :)
